USING YOUR REFRIGERATOR CONTROL PANEL FEATURES NOTE: The shape of the buttons may not match your model. 1 LED DISPLAY The LED display shows the temperature settings, dispenser options, water filter, door alarm, and locking status messages. 2 ICE TYPE / ICE PLUS The ICE TYPE button is used to select Cubed Ice or Crushed Ice. *OR, Press and hold this button for at least 3 seconds to activate or deactivate the Ice Plus mode. 3 REFRIGERATOR BUTTON 1 Press the REFRIGERATOR button to adjust the temperature in the refrigerator compartment. **NOTE: When pressed simultaneously with the FREEZER button for more than five seconds, the temperature display will change from Fahrenheit to Celsius or vice versa. 4 FREEZER BUTTON Press the FREEZER button to adjust the temperature in the freezer compartment. **NOTE: When pressed simultaneously with the REFRIGERATOR button for more than five seconds, the temperature display will change 2 from Fahrenheit to Celsius or viceversa. 5 AIR FILTER BUTTON (in some models) 3 Press this button to control the Air Filter Function to remove odors from the refrigerator. Press and hold the Fresh Air Filter button for more than 3 seconds to reset the filter indicator 4 after the air filter has been replaced. 6 LIGHT/WATER FILTER BUTTON 5 The LIGHT/FILTER button controls the lamp in the dispenser. Press and hold the LIGHT/FILTER button for more than 3 seconds to reset the filter indicator 6 after the water filter has been replaced. 7 DOOR ALARM/LOCK BUTTON Press this button to control the door-open alarm. 7 Press and hold this button at least 3 seconds to lock or unlock all the other function buttons on the control panel, including operation of the dispenser. 16
